DaddyFabooluz: The strongest bonding factor for the Northern Nigeria is the Islam religion. However, they differentiate between Northern Nigeria Islam and Southern Nigeria Islam - they assume that the Southern Nigeria Islam is inferior to the Northern Nigeria Islam. In this 2023 election, I assume they have no major religion affinity for any of the major contestants, especially because Atiku and Tinubu both practice Southern Nigeria Islam. The Northerners are currently attracted to Atiku because he is from the North and they want to retain power. But there is a flip on the other side too, there are Northerners on Tinubu's side too who will also protect their own interest on that divide. There are also the minority christians in the North who seem to be on Peter Obi's side of the divide. Honestly, the votes from the Northern Nigeria will be divided largely between APC and PDP leaving a smaller portion for LP and NNPP. The deciders in this 2023 Election will be the South-East and South-South votes. South West votes will be shared amongst APC, PDP and LP. |

asanausana91: Yeah, but it can be argued that the North was divided ,especially in 2011 when GEJ won. Buhari won in 2015 by winning states in the middle belt, including taking Benue (that yielded half the 2 million margin he won over GEJ)..which PDP had always won handily and also won Kaduna..the one Northern state PDP could count on really. |
